Wab Kinew is the 25th Premier of Manitoba (since October 18, 2023) and Leader of the Manitoba New Democratic Party, becoming the first First Nations Premier of a Canadian province. He sits in the Legislative Assembly for Fort Rouge. Won a majority government for the Manitoba NDP at the October 3, 2023 provincial election, defeating PC Premier Heather Stefanson. Before politics he was an author, broadcaster (CBC), and educator. His government's signature legislation has included the Public Health Care Protection Act (limiting private surgical contracting) and the Affordable Utility Rates Act.
